<strong>Electric</strong> Distribution Companies<br />

Eleven electric distribution companies (EDCs) currently serve the electrical energy needs of the<br />

majority of <strong>Pennsylvania</strong>'s homes, businesses and industries. Cooperatives and municipal systems<br />

provide service to several rural and urban areas. The 11 jurisdictional EDCs (eight systems) are:<br />

1. Citizens' <strong>Electric</strong> Company<br />

2. Duquesne Light Company<br />

3. Metropolitan Edison Company (FirstEnergy)<br />

4. <strong>Pennsylvania</strong> <strong>Electric</strong> Company (FirstEnergy)<br />

5. <strong>Pennsylvania</strong> <strong>Power</strong> Company (FirstEnergy)<br />

6. PPL <strong>Electric</strong> Utilities Corporation<br />

7. PECO Energy Company (Exelon)<br />

8. Pike County Light & <strong>Power</strong> Company (Orange & Rockland Utilities Inc.)<br />

9. UGI Utilities Inc. – <strong>Electric</strong> Division<br />

10. Wellsboro <strong>Electric</strong> Company<br />

11. West Penn <strong>Power</strong> Company (FirstEnergy)<br />
